net.sf.jasperreports.components.barcode4j
Class BarcodeComponent
java.lang.Object
net.sf.jasperreports.components.barcode4j.BarcodeComponent
- All Implemented Interfaces:
- Serializable, Cloneable, Component, JRChangeEventsSupport, JRCloneable
- Direct Known Subclasses:
- CodabarComponent, Code128Component, Code39Component, DataMatrixComponent, EAN13Component, EAN8Component, FourStateBarcodeComponent, Interleaved2Of5Component, PDF417Component, POSTNETComponent, UPCAComponent, UPCEComponent
public abstract class BarcodeComponent
- extends Object
- implements Component, Serializable, JRCloneable, JRChangeEventsSupport
- Version:
- $Id: BarcodeComponent.java 5050 2012-03-12 10:11:26Z teodord $
- Author:
- Lucian Chirita (lucianc@users.sourceforge.net)
- See Also:
- Serialized Form
PROPERTY_PREFIX
public static final String PROPERTY_PREFIX
- See Also:
- Constant Field Values
ORIENTATION_UP
public static final int ORIENTATION_UP
- See Also:
- Constant Field Values
ORIENTATION_LEFT
public static final int ORIENTATION_LEFT
- See Also:
- Constant Field Values
ORIENTATION_DOWN
public static final int ORIENTATION_DOWN
- See Also:
- Constant Field Values
ORIENTATION_RIGHT
public static final int ORIENTATION_RIGHT
- See Also:
- Constant Field Values
PROPERTY_EVALUATION_TIME
public static final String PROPERTY_EVALUATION_TIME
- See Also:
- Constant Field Values
PROPERTY_EVALUATION_GROUP
public static final String PROPERTY_EVALUATION_GROUP
- See Also:
- Constant Field Values
PROPERTY_ORIENTATION
public static final String PROPERTY_ORIENTATION
- See Also:
- Constant Field Values
PROPERTY_CODE_EXPRESSION
public static final String PROPERTY_CODE_EXPRESSION
- See Also:
- Constant Field Values
PROPERTY_PATTERN_EXPRESSION
public static final String PROPERTY_PATTERN_EXPRESSION
- See Also:
- Constant Field Values
PROPERTY_MODULE_WIDTH
public static final String PROPERTY_MODULE_WIDTH
- See Also:
- Constant Field Values
PROPERTY_TEXT_POSITION
public static final String PROPERTY_TEXT_POSITION
- See Also:
- Constant Field Values
PROPERTY_QUIET_ZONE
public static final String PROPERTY_QUIET_ZONE
- See Also:
- Constant Field Values
PROPERTY_VERTICAL_QUIET_ZONE
public static final String PROPERTY_VERTICAL_QUIET_ZONE
- See Also:
- Constant Field Values
BarcodeComponent
public BarcodeComponent()
getEvaluationTimeValue
public EvaluationTimeEnum getEvaluationTimeValue()
setEvaluationTimeValue
public void setEvaluationTimeValue(EvaluationTimeEnum evaluationTimeValue)
getEvaluationGroup
public String getEvaluationGroup()
setEvaluationGroup
public void setEvaluationGroup(String evaluationGroup)
getOrientation
public int getOrientation()
setOrientation
public void setOrientation(int orientation)
getCodeExpression
public JRExpression getCodeExpression()
setCodeExpression
public void setCodeExpression(JRExpression codeExpression)
getPatternExpression
public JRExpression getPatternExpression()
setPatternExpression
public void setPatternExpression(JRExpression patternExpression)
getModuleWidth
public Double getModuleWidth()
setModuleWidth
public void setModuleWidth(Double moduleWidth)
getTextPosition
public String getTextPosition()
setTextPosition
public void setTextPosition(String textPosition)
setTextPosition
public void setTextPosition(org.krysalis.barcode4j.HumanReadablePlacement textPosition)
clone
public Object clone()
- Specified by:
clone in interface JRCloneable- Overrides:
clone in class Object
cloneObject
protected BarcodeComponent cloneObject()
receive
public abstract void receive(BarcodeVisitor visitor)
getEventSupport
public JRPropertyChangeSupport getEventSupport()
- Description copied from interface:
JRChangeEventsSupport
- Returns the property change support object for this instance.
- Specified by:
getEventSupport in interface JRChangeEventsSupport
- Returns:
- the property change support object for this instance
getQuietZone
public Double getQuietZone()
setQuietZone
public void setQuietZone(Double quietZone)
getVerticalQuietZone
public Double getVerticalQuietZone()
setVerticalQuietZone
public void setVerticalQuietZone(Double verticalQuietZone)
Copyright © 2012. All Rights Reserved.